Extreme Fatigue
Extreme fatigue that prevents you from working, spending time with family and friends, or enjoying your hobbies can be a symptom of an underlying medical condition. Anemia or iron deficiency can cause fatigue because your body doesn’t have enough iron to make hemoglobin, which transports oxygen throughout your body.
Pale Skin or Dry, Damaged Hair and Skin
Pale skin or pale color inside your lower eyelids can be a sign of iron deficiency. Hemoglobin gives your blood its red color, and low hemoglobin levels means your blood will be less red and your skin may look pale. You might also develop dry or damaged skin or hair due to nutritional deficiencies. Iron deficiencies can also cause hair loss.
Shortness of Breath or Heart Palpitations
Low iron and decreased hemoglobin levels can cause shortness of breath. You may get out of breath while trying to do normal tasks. You might also have heart palpitations or an irregular heartbeat. These symptoms can be serious and should be investigated right away.
Headaches or Migraines
There is a strong correlation between iron deficiency and headaches and migraines, especially in women. This could be due to low estrogen levels and altered dopamine function associated with major iron deficiencies. You might have daily headaches or migraines or headaches that last for days.
Restless Legs or Trouble Sleeping
A severe iron deficiency can cause restless legs, or a strong urge to move your legs around. This typically happens at night when you’re trying to go to sleep, and can affect your sleep habits or cause insomnia.
